Synthesis of rRNA takes place in ?
Correct Answer: Nucleolus
Description: Ans. is 'c' i.e., Nucleolus Organelle Function Nucleolus Site of synthesis of r-RNA Ribosomes Site of protein synthesis, translation of mRNA RER / Site of protein synthesis Granular ER (e.g. hormones, proteins found in enzyme) SER / Agrannlar Site of steroid synthesis I0 ER detoxification / FA elongation Golgi Body Processing / packaging, intracellular soing of proteins, formation of lysosomes Lysosomes Contain digestive / lytic enzymes and hydrolases (suicidal bags of cell) Peroxisomes Contain oxidases
